Напишите функцию encode_word, которая будет принимать слово у пользователя и возвращать его в виде шифра из соответствующих слов, обозначающих буквы исходного текста.
Например, если введено слово ’Hello’, на экране должна быть отображена следующая последовательность слов: Hotel Echo Lima Lima Oscar.
Для решения этой задачи вам предстоит использовать рекурсивную функцию, а не циклы. При этом все небуквенные символы, которые могут быть поданы на вход, нужно игнорировать.
alphabet = ’a’: ’Alpha’, ’b’: ’Bravo’, ’c’: ’Charlie’, ’d’: ’Delta’, ’e’: ’Echo’, ’f’: ’Foxtrot’, ’g’: ’Golf’, ’h’: ’Hotel’, ’i’: ’India’, ’j’: ’Juliett’, ’k’: ’Kilo’, ’l’: ’Lima’, ’m’: ’Mike’, ’n’: ’November’, ’o’: ’Oscar’, ’p’: ’Papa’, ’q’: ’Quebec’, ’r’: ’Romeo’, ’s’: ’Sierra’, ’t’: ’Tango’, ’u’: ’Uniform’, ’v’: ’Victor’, ’w’: ’Whiskey’, ’x’: ’Xray’, ’y’: ’Yankee’, ’z’: ’Zulu’
Пример
Ввод
He432llo
Вывод
Hotel Echo Lima Lima Oscar
Например, если введено слово ’Hello’, на экране должна быть отображена следующая последовательность слов: Hotel Echo Lima Lima Oscar.
Для решения этой задачи вам предстоит использовать рекурсивную функцию, а не циклы. При этом все небуквенные символы, которые могут быть поданы на вход, нужно игнорировать.
alphabet = ’a’: ’Alpha’, ’b’: ’Bravo’, ’c’: ’Charlie’, ’d’: ’Delta’, ’e’: ’Echo’, ’f’: ’Foxtrot’, ’g’: ’Golf’, ’h’: ’Hotel’, ’i’: ’India’, ’j’: ’Juliett’, ’k’: ’Kilo’, ’l’: ’Lima’, ’m’: ’Mike’, ’n’: ’November’, ’o’: ’Oscar’, ’p’: ’Papa’, ’q’: ’Quebec’, ’r’: ’Romeo’, ’s’: ’Sierra’, ’t’: ’Tango’, ’u’: ’Uniform’, ’v’: ’Victor’, ’w’: ’Whiskey’, ’x’: ’Xray’, ’y’: ’Yankee’, ’z’: ’Zulu’
Пример
Ввод
He432llo
Вывод
Hotel Echo Lima Lima Oscar